Premier Inn and The Digital Hotelier sign Strategic Sustainability-Focused Digital Partnership
In alignment with the UAE Green Agenda 2030 and shared sustainability goals, Premier Inn Middle East and The Digital Hotelier have signed a strategic digital partnership across the GCC. The agreement, announced during Arabian Travel Market (ATM) 2025 in Dubai, marks a major step forward in promoting environmentally responsible innovation in the hospitality industry. This partnership supports Premier Inn Middle East - a joint venture between the Emirates Group and Whitbread, known for its high-quality, high-value accommodation - in its commitment to sustainability, innovation, and operational excellence. By joining forces with The Digital Hotelier - one of the region’s leading pioneers in guest experience and hospitality technology - Premier Inn aims to digitise key guest services and back-end operations, reduce paper use, and enhance resource efficiency across its hotels in the Middle East.
TAT promotes Thailand as a Muslim-friendly destination at Arabian Travel Market 2025
The Tourism Authority of Thailand (TAT) is highlighting Thailand’s position as a premier Muslim-friendly destination at Arabian Travel Market (ATM) 2025, aligning with the Amazing Thailand Grand Tourism and Sports Year 2025 initiative. At the event, TAT announced new partnerships with key GCC-based airlines, including Emirates and Etihad Airways, to enhance connectivity and offer co-branded campaigns that showcase Thailand’s wellness and luxury experiences. These initiatives aim to help TAT reach its 2025 target of over 1 million visitors from the Middle East and Africa (MEA).

Dubai becomes first Certified Autism Destination™ in the Eastern Hemisphere
Dubai has officially gained recognition as the first Certified Autism Destination™ in the Eastern Hemisphere – a designation which underscores a citywide effort to make the tourism proposition more accessible and inclusive for all residents and visitors. This achievement aligns with key priorities of the Dubai Economic Agenda D33, by championing talent development, social inclusion, and quality of life, as well as the UAE Year of Community, which includes the goal of creating inclusive spaces that encourage collaboration, a sense of belonging, and shared experiences.

Emirates and Kuwait Airways ink interline agreement to strengthen travel options
Kuwait Airways and Emirates have sign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) to develop an interline agreement, offering passengers increased flight options to Dubai and beyond. The MoU was signed at the Arabian Travel Market (ATM) in Dubai, reflecting a step forward in strengthening cooperation between the two carriers. The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) was signed by Kuwait Airways Chairman, Captain Abdulmohsen Salem Al-Fagaan, and Emirates’ Deputy President, and Chief Commercial Officer, Adnan Kazim, in the presence of His Highness Sheikh Ahmed bin Saeed Al Maktoum, Chairman and Chief Executive Emirates Airline & Group; and the President of the Directorate General of Civil Aviation, Kuwait, Sheikh Eng. Humoud Mubarak Al-Humoud Al-Sabah. The signing ceremony was also attended by other officials of each airline’s executive management and partnership teams.
